[Haskell-beginners] Re: Sequential IO processing
Sergey V. Mikhanov
sergey at mikhanov.com
Thu Feb 19 10:35:08 EST 2009
Now works!
Thank you very much -- a nice lesson learned for me.
S.
>> I tried this earlier as well:
>>
>> sequenceIO [] = return []
>> sequenceIO (x : xs) = do result <- x
>> resultTail <- sequenceIO xs
>> return result : resultTail
>
> The last line should be
>
> return (result : resultTail)
>
> otherwise it will be parsed as
>
> (return result) : resultTail
>
> which is not what you want.
>
>
> Regards,
> apfelmus
More information about the Beginners
mailing list